How do you describe leadership experience?
Taking a lead role in a school project is a great example of leadership experience. If you delegated tasks, chose the overall strategy for the project, or anything like that, that’s leadership! Organizing a team presentation can also be considered leadership.
What is a good hook for an essay about leadership?
A good hook is written in 1 – 2 sentences and manages to get the reader interested. You can start with a funny experience, raise a startling question, or state an interesting fact – there are various ways to begin your leadership essay and capture the reader’s attention.

How do you write a leadership award essay?
What to include in scholarship essays about leadership:
- The extent of the leadership experience and degree of accomplishment. What were the results?
- Why you got involved in the leadership experience.
- What obstacles did you face and how did you overcome them?
- What did you learn?
- What does this mean for the future?
